Date: Sun, 18 Aug 2002 12:53:47 +0100 This is something I always think "if only I could do this.." when playing big playlists, then forget about it five minutes later. The idea is to have a button (or combo) that allows the current track to be both skipped, and permanently deleted from the current playlist. This is for when you playlist just about every album in your collection, but one or two have bad tracks you really don't want to listen to, and don't want to have to manually hunt down in a text editor later.
